Name: Roseinatronobacter Sorokin et al. 2000
Etymology: ro’se.us L. masc. adj. roseus, rose-colored, rosy; N.L. neut. n. natron, soda (arbitrarily derived from the Arabic n. natrun or natron); N.L. masc. n. bacter, rod; N.L. masc. n. Roseinatronobacter, pink rod from soda lake
Type species: Roseinatronobacter thiooxidans Sorokin et al. 2000
